The meeting with the drivers An online meeting took place on Monday 13 April between F1 drivers, the FIA and the FOM to discuss possible changes to the 2026 technical regulations. According to the GPBlog report, both GPDA president George Russell and Max Verstappen were present at the virtual meeting, for a meeting defined as “positive and productive”. The drivers had repeatedly asked to be consulted in the decision-making process and – as explained in recent weeks – the FIA is seeking the greatest possible consensus on the proposals it intends to bring to the track starting from Miami. Domenicali reveals: “Verstappen gave many suggestions” In an interview published today by Autosport, F1 president Stefano Domenicali confirmed the reconstruction: “We have spoken to Max many, many times since the beginning. So I understand his comment and he understands the big picture. Even today there was a meeting where he was very keen to make suggestions.”
On the subject of Verstappen, Domenicali explained: “Racing in GT3? I mean, obviously those races have a balance of performance. I don’t want to fall into the trap of creating antagonisms because it’s not like me, it’s not the way we want to see things.” Therefore, no tension with Max: “We are talking about the best driver, he is a multiple world champion. And obviously his voice must be listened to. Naturally his voice has weight and he must respect the fact that some people may misunderstand. And we must not allow that to happen”, concluded Domenicali.
